The ongoing humanitarian crisis in Gaza is brought to light, revealing severe food shortages and the destruction of vital infrastructure. The impact on public health is dire, with thousands facing starvation amidst escalating violence. Discussion also centers on an aggressive Israeli settlement plan, raising tensions further. Additionally, the safety concerns of Palestinian journalists reporting in such fraught conditions highlight the dire realities faced by those on the ground.

Collapse Of Water And Sanitation

  • Gaza's water and sanitation systems are largely destroyed, creating urgent public health risks beyond direct conflict deaths.
  • Medical agencies warn disease could kill more people than bombs if repairs and aid don't arrive.

Starvation Recorded As Cause Of Death

  • At least 251 Palestinians have died from Israeli-imposed starvation, indicating starvation is being tracked as a cause of death.
  • The number underscores the scale and urgency of the humanitarian crisis in Gaza.

Desperate Journeys For Food

  • Ibrahim Al Khalili described people risking their lives for a piece of bread amid shootings around Kim area in northern Gaza.
  • Witnesses said bullets flew between their legs and people died as they tried to find food.
